Some thermoluminescence properties of an α-Al2O3 sample. Sensitization effects†

1988 
The thermoluminescence (TL) properties of an α-Al2O3 sample are studied from 77 to 1000 K after X-irradiation and UV-excitation. Nine trapping centres and three emission centres, namely F, F+, and Cr3+, are detected. The UV-253.7 nm TL response is sensitized by previous X-irradiations followed by various thermal annealings. All TL properties of the virgin crystal are found again by heating up to 910 K, i.e. after the annealing of the TL peak at 910 K. Charge transfers, by UV-excitation (PITL) or in darkness (“dark transfer”), are involved in α-Al2O3.
